Writing blank of 1808 entitled Adventures of Franklin; Young Franklin accompanied by his father goes out to make a choice of trade; Bound apprentice to his brother the printer; Employed to distribute the news paper for his brother; He leaves his brother at Boston and lands in the night near Philadelphia after a dangerous voyage; He enters Philadelphia for the first time & passes by the house of Mr Reed the father of his future wife; Becomes president for the Province of Pensilvania; His experiment on electricity with a kite; Opens a shop in Philadelphia as a printer & conveys home the paper he purchases at the warehouses in a wheelbarrow; He enters a Quakers Meeting house in Philadelphia; He is sent ambassador to Paris where he signs articles of peace in conjunction with France between Gt. Britain & America; Adventures of Franklin Adventures of Franklin. 5 April 1808. W. & T. Darton [author] Bodleian Libraries, Adventures of Franklin
